Description
Landscape sketch showing a loosely rendered view of brightly colored clouds at sunset, likely in the Hudson River Valley. The foreground is an indistinct expanse of green, presumably a sloping, grassy hill that leads down to a river (possibly the Hudson)--a dark purple/brown band that snakes horiztonally across the composition in the middle distance. Rolling terrain appears to extend into the background, where layered bands of vividly-illuminated pink clouds hang over the landscape. At center, a particular bright cloud is rendered in thick impasto. Patches of the deep blue-green sky are visible through the cloud banks.
